A side-by-side comparison of ZIP Code 07462 and ZIP Code 07463: population, income, housing, and more.

ZIP 07462 and ZIP 07463 are ZIP Code areas in New Jersey.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 07463 has the higher population (10,090 vs 6,892 in ZIP 07462). ZIP 07463 has the higher median household income ($155,526 vs $99,125 in ZIP 07462). ZIP 07463 has the higher median home value ($576,200 vs $252,600 in ZIP 07462).
